Abstract     The authors describe their own modification of the alar swing procedure, which uses flaps of lateral crura of the lower lateral cartilages for the correction of rhinolordosis. Pedicled flaps of the cephalic portions of lateral crura are used as a dorsal septal strut. Reconstruction is done using the open rhinoplasty approach. Pedicled flaps of the cephalic portions of lateral crura are transfixed in the sagittal plane and, following separation of the upper lateral cartilages and medial crura, placed on the dorsum of the nasal septum. Upper laterals are sutured to this newly formed cartilaginous dorsum, or a new bridge is created using conchal cartilage. Columellar strut may be sutured between the medial crura. This technique was used in 19 patients with iatrogenic or posttraumatic rhinolordosis. The long-term postoperative follow-up indicated adequate functional and esthetic results in most of the patients.
